Output 13a57302d91890d251080140f81855ac0375179d0e02a16de3d5a829f6567921:0

value
34840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8caad21641b656ed49a0fdce7af73dff5c1e94cd OP_EQUAL
address
3EWoAE7sEqW8dJ9TZgKCaNy5FRkmBPLSyC
transaction
13a57302d91890d251080140f81855ac0375179d0e02a16de3d5a829f6567921
spent
true